110 Build Questions

I've been searching the forum, and maybe I'm just an idiot, but I see plenty of threads for the 103, 117, 124 but didn't see any about the SE110 kit. I've been considering the 110 kit, but wanted some feedback before I dropped the coin. Is the 110 a bad build idea? I just want more power, and looking at the price difference between the 103 and 110, and reading about some of the disappointment of the 103, I'm thinking 110 is the best route. Pros Cons??

A con you might not be aware of is that to install the 110 kit you have to pull the engine, completely disassemble it, bore the cases to fit the 110 cylinder spigots, then reassemble it & install it, you can just pull the top end & go up to 107 without any other work.
